The rook piercing is placed in the upper part of the ear cartilage, while the daith piercing is located inside the cartilage fold, near the ear canal.

Both of these piercings are popular for their unique aesthetics and ability to accommodate a variety of jewelry.

18k gold is made up of 75% pure gold (24k) and 25% other metals, such as copper and silver, to improve its strength and durability. This also ensures that the jewelry is strong enough to withstand the movement and friction associated with rook and daith piercings.

It's important to consult a qualified professional when performing rook and daith piercings and choosing the appropriate jewelry. The piercer will use sterile tools and proceed with care to avoid any complications or infections.

After the procedure, it is essential to follow proper aftercare instructions, which may include regular cleaning with saline solution and avoiding excessive handling of the piercings during the healing period.
